Road cycling routes around Baier Wald traverse a landscape characterized by dense forests, river valleys, and rolling hills. The region offers varied terrain suitable for different road cycling preferences, from flatter sections along waterways to more challenging ascents. This area provides a network of roads that connect small towns and natural features, making it suitable for extended rides.

There is a small, free local history museum in the city gate. It offers a lot of information about the historical site and shows an old guard room with a prison. In the museum you can also learn how the tower was used over time before it became a local history museum.

There are nearly 200 road cycling routes in Baier Wald, offering a wide range of options for different skill levels. You can find 40 easy routes, 112 moderate routes, and 46 difficult routes.
Yes, Baier Wald offers 40 easy road cycling routes perfect for beginners or those seeking a relaxed ride. An example is the Old Bridge Stadtlengsfeld – Lengsfeld Castle loop from Stadtlengsfeld, which is 17.7 miles (28.5 km) long with minimal elevation gain.
For longer rides, Baier Wald has several challenging routes. The Trusetal Waterfall – Hühn Visitor Mine loop from Dermbach is a difficult 70.2 miles (112.9 km) route with significant elevation changes, taking around 5 hours 47 minutes to complete.
Many of the road cycling routes in Baier Wald are designed as loops. For instance, the popular Tann Town Gate – Milseburg Tunnel loop from Menzengraben is a difficult 52.2 miles (84.1 km) path that brings you back to your starting point.
Road cycling routes in Baier Wald traverse a landscape characterized by dense forests, river valleys, and rolling hills. You'll find varied terrain, from flatter sections along waterways to more challenging ascents through forested areas.
The area is high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.7 stars from nearly 200 reviews. Road cyclists often praise the varied terrain, the network of roads connecting small towns and natural features, and the options available for different ability levels.
While cycling in Baier Wald, you can explore various natural and historical attractions. Consider visiting the Baier (714 m) summit, the unique Dermbach Cliffs, or the historic Feldeck Castle. Many routes pass by these points of interest.
Yes, Baier Wald offers 46 difficult road cycling routes for experienced riders seeking a challenge. These routes often feature significant elevation changes and cover longer distances, such as the Trusetal Waterfall – Hühn Visitor Mine loop from Dermbach.
Absolutely. The region features river valleys and areas with ponds and lakes. The Immelborn pond – Breitunger Lakes loop from Dermbach is a moderate 41.8 miles (67.2 km) trail that leads through a landscape rich with water features.
